"Master Weaver From Ghana" book and video.
Co-authored by Louise Meyer (Davi Lojo) and Master weaver Gilbert "Bobbo" Ahiagble. This book pays homage to the work of all our artisan ancestors by making visible the shared family production process and the extraordinary Kente cloth fabrics made by one Kente weaver and his family.

cloth cover 32 pages 8 1/2" x 11" color photographs

Awards: Notable Books for children, 1998, Smithsonian Institution. Notable Social Studies Trade Books for Young People, 1999, The Children's Book Council & National Council For The Social Studies. Best Book for Young Children, 1999, African Studies Association.

The companion educational Video contains two segments. The first is a narration of the book while Bobbo weaves. In the second Bobbo explains the parts of the loom and the process of weaving Kente cloth. Running time: 24 minutes
